One Year Since October 7: Kalam Digest

Edgar Mannheimer
About this episode

It's been a year since Hamas launched its attack on October 7, 2023 prompting Israel to commence what a growing number of legal scholars consider to be a genocide.

In today's episode, Edgar and Sam discuss the failure of Israel's war on Gaza since Hamas managed to launch rockets at Tel Aviv on the literal one year anniversary.

We also discuss the latest developments in the Lebanese front and the impending sense of doom we all are feeling.
